This year Hobbes wore his booties for the first big snow to help keep the snow balls off his feet. Usually he doesn't wear them until the first thaw and snow melt in January. For the wet snow and ice, Hobbes wears his PawZ Booties that are made of natural rubber and are water proof and reusable. Hobbes adjusted to them faster than other booties. Plus he doesn't slip on the hardwood floors (great for older dogs) I joined Hobbes with additional footwear to avoid slipping on the ice. I added the fashion statement of traction devices to my boots. In the past I wore cleats. Now I'm wearing Yaktrax® made of rubber and coils that fit on my boots.
